KINGSLEY SPORTSWEAR, INC. v. STANDARD HAULING CO., INC.


49 A.D.2d 854 (1975)

Kingsley Sportswear, Inc., Appellant, v. Standard Hauling Co., Inc., et al., Respondents

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

October 23, 1975


Appellant shall recover of respondents $60 costs and disbursements of this appeal. It is not disputed on this record that the two containers containing plaintiff's merchandise were picked up by the defendant trucker Standard Hauling Co., Inc., and were lost or stolen while in the care and custody of said common carrier.
